Transaction 28c81677950c7146e61d6d4b31ce43959277b7c3099e3efd0aa4d3f149861f21

1 Input
2 Outputs
  • 28c81677950c7146e61d6d4b31ce43959277b7c3099e3efd0aa4d3f149861f21:0
  • value  36767969
    address  38yqGFuAGwmXUd87bhrifsHKTisSrJ9nwe
  • 28c81677950c7146e61d6d4b31ce43959277b7c3099e3efd0aa4d3f149861f21:1
  • value  82400094
    address  1FHwBgXjzv6HQvTwDnRKUmUGpemPpzq4oV